In late 2018, emails were sent to Christine Harman, CA's head of legal affairs. A select group of senior staff members were then looped in.The woman's request was declined in November 2018 due to the matter being a dispute between a staffer and two employees of Cricket Tasmania. Paine was not under contract with Cricket Australia when the lewd messages were exchanged in November 2017.
Cricket Australia's investigation included a search of Paine's phone, but the conclusion was that he had not transgressed in a manner that would bring a charge under its code of conduct."I provided a full copy of the text conversation with Tim Paine, including the pictures that were sent," Mulcahy said.
It's also been revealed that Shannon Tubb, Paine's brother-in-law, has also been accused of sexually harrassing the woman at the centre of the Paine complaint. Tubb is a former Cricket Tasmania employee.
